Output e0f9f0600aa632b967072dc3a7838256157b702fcd1678f13d2a005a52cbf6f9:3

value
2079940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c8806042f80815ea0fe00a5a60b06a9ab03e606 OP_EQUAL
address
3EW5UUiBavyz73ojmLFCazVHogtSD1qzA8
transaction
e0f9f0600aa632b967072dc3a7838256157b702fcd1678f13d2a005a52cbf6f9
spent
true